Hello!

I'm Santhosh Modi
Junior Full Stack Developer

FrontEnd Developer | BackEnd Developer

Welcome to my professional portfolio! As a full-stack developer, I strive to create fast, responsive and user-friendly web applications. Explore my projects, skills and contact me for partnerships and tech opportunities.

My Portfolio

Who am I ?

Junior Full Stack Developer

Front End Developer | Back End Developer

As a dedicated and enthusiastic Junior Full Stack Developer, I bring a solid foundation in both frontend and backend technologies, complemented by hands-on experience through internships and personal projects. With a strong commitment to continuous learning and improvement, I am excited about the opportunity to contribute to innovative projects and drive technological advancements

What Can I Do

FrontendDevelopment

I specialize in creating visually appealing and responsive user interfaces using HTML, CSS, JavaScript, and frameworks like Bootstrap and Tailwind CSS. My expertise includes building dynamic web applications with React.js and Redux, ensuring seamless cross-browser compatibility. Additionally, I collaborate closely with designers to implement user-centric designs that enhance the overall user experience.

BackendDevelopment

I develop robust backend systems using Core Java, Java 8, and advanced Java concepts, leveraging the Spring Framework for scalable and maintainable solutions. My expertise includes designing and implementing RESTful APIs for seamless frontend-backend communication, and managing relational databases like MySQL with tools such as Spring Data JPA and Hibernate.

FullStackIntegration

I specialize in integrating frontend and backend components by developing and consuming APIs, ensuring cohesive application functionality. My skills include deploying applications across various environments using tools like Docker, Jenkins, and cloud platforms. Additionally, I manage source code and collaborate effectively using Git and GitHub for version control.

ProblemSolvingOptimization

I excel in writing efficient algorithms to solve complex problems and optimize performance. My problem-solving skills are complemented by thorough debugging and unit testing to ensure application reliability, using tools like JUnit and Postman.

ProjectManagementCollaboration

I thrive in Agile environments, actively participating in sprints and using tools like Jira for effective project management. My collaboration with cross-functional teams, including designers, developers, and QA testers, ensures the delivery of high-quality software. Additionally, I stay current with industry trends and technologies to continuously enhance my skills and provide innovative solutions.

Karthikeya Software Solutions Pvt.Ltd

FrontEnd Developer Intern

Jan 2024 - May 2024

Tata Strive

Junior Fullstack Java Developer Intern

Aug 2024 - Present